Originally Posted by DCAproducer
This is probably the best advice. Pretty much anyone boarding in the last zone should be ready to potentially have to gate check their bag. Spending a few bucks for the C+ will get you more leg room, better boarding and free drinks domestically.

You also asked about valet (plane-side) bags. DL does this on regional jets. These are bags that get a "pink" tag. These will always be delivered back to you when you arrive. Some regional jets such as as the 170/175's do fit carry-on bags and don't require the pink tag. You'll never see plane side pink tags on a mainline aircraft.
"A few bucks" is a little generous. Delta has really blown out C+ pricing (if it is even available at all, which it usually isn't unless you're booking more than three weeks out). The domestic routes I fly price C+ $150-200 higher than Main Cabin and $200-250 higher than Basic Economy round trip.
